What strikes most people about Highland Hills Add. No.3 is how it manages to feel removed while staying plugged in—seven acres of mature trees and winding streets just ten minutes from downtown Grand Rapids, with a transit stop practically at your doorstep. Homes here run around $356K, typically between 1,200 and 3,000 square feet, sitting on lots averaging just over a third of an acre, which means enough green space without the isolation. A restaurant is a two-minute walk away, and there are 36 within a mile; the nearest grocery lands less than a mile out. Brian Dyk Nature Preserve is a three-minute stroll, and six parks cluster nearby, giving you access to trails and water without hunting for them. The Kent ISD schools serve the area, and the whole subdivision feels like the sort of place where you can actually get places on foot or by transit—or just drive ten minutes to downtown when you need to. Gerald R. Ford airport sits 27 minutes away, and if you're the boating type, Comstock Riverside Park Launch is 2.7 miles out.
